> x = 53
> w = 192
> for a in range ( x, (x+192) ):
>     print (a-x)/w
>
>
> the problem is at (a-x)/w
>
> it's supposed to return a ratio between x and w, yet it 0 all the time.

I think to do float division the operands should be floats.
So if you do:

print float(a-x) / float(w)

It should produce a floating point result.
